Pair Trading with Black Oak and Oppenheimer Target
The main advantage of trading using opposite Black Oak and Oppenheimer Target positions is that it hedges away some unsystematic risk. Because of two separate transactions, even if Black Oak position performs unexpectedly, Oppenheimer Target can make up some of the losses. Pair trading also minimizes risk from directional movements in the market.
